Ingredients
Scale
For the Steaks:
- 2 ribeye or sirloin steaks (10–12 oz each)
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
For the Creamy Garlic Sauce:
- 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
- 2 garlic cloves, lightly crushed
- 1 shallot, finely diced
- 1/4 cup dry white wine (optional)
- 1/2 cup beef stock
- 3/4 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 small bulb roasted garlic
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ions
- Prepare the Steaks: Pat steaks dry and season with salt and pepper. Sear in olive oil until golden brown.
- Make the Creamy Garlic Sauce: Add butter and crushed garlic to the pan, basting steaks. Remove steaks to rest. Sauté shallot, deglaze with wine, add stock, cream, roasted garlic, and Worcestershire sauce. Simmer until thickened.
- Finish and Serve: Return resting juices to the pan, adjust seasoning, and slice steaks. Serve with sauce drizzled on top.
Notes
- Roasted garlic adds sweetness and depth to the sauce.
- If preferred, skip the wine and use additional stock.
- Letting the steaks rest ensures they stay juicy.
